Sat 1972600759770416

decimal
852322.134770416
degree
0°12322′1570″134770416‴
percentile
93.9333696162037%
name
wlauqpjwpt
cycle
0
epoch
4
period
422
block
852322
offset
134770416
timestamp
rarity
common